Heather Lind is an American actress best known for her role in the AMC series Turn: Washington's Spies. Her high-profile marriage to actor Josh Charles brings added public interest to her personal life and career trajectory.

Early Life and Career Path
Heather Lind was born in Anchorage, Alaska, and grew up in a family that encouraged artistic pursuits. She trained at the St. Francis Preparatory School in New York and later studied at the Tisch School of the Arts.
Her early work in theater and short films laid the foundation for her breakout role in Turn: Washington's Spies. This performance established her as a credible leading lady in historical television drama.

The Impact of Turn: Washington's Spies
Playing Anna Strong in Turn showcased Lind's ability to handle complex historical narratives. The series run expanded her visibility and demonstrated her range as a dramatic performer.
